Event overview:
We will be visiting the Jewel Winery located on Woodbridge Rd @ 11am. They have a great friendly staff, lots of parking (we will be just outside the tasting room on display), and fabulous quality wine. We have options to use their outdoor area for lunch if weather permits. They are planing to put a either a hot lunch or gourmet sandwich lunch together for us depending upon the expected turnout at ~$15 a head. www.jewelwine.com
If we are up for 2 wineries, Woodbridge Winery is just down the way. The two are fun to compare and contrast because they are so different in bottle production and size! Woodbridge has a FANTASTIC tour as well. Usually about 30-45 minutes, their tour guides always have lots of stories to tell. www.woodbridgewines.com
Our final destination will be the Chocoholics Chocolate Factory. Located just outside of Lodi, in Clements. They have a great gift shop, chocolate and gourmet coffee shop and viewing area of the chocolate factory. They also give dessert tours which include a homemade dessert to-die-for! www.gourmetchocolate.com/tours.aspx
